pdsk             1949 drivers/block/drbd/drbd_main.c 	if (device->state.pdsk >= D_INCONSISTENT && device->state.conn >= C_CONNECTED) {
pdsk             1968 drivers/block/drbd/drbd_main.c 		  .pdsk = D_UNKNOWN,
pdsk              525 drivers/block/drbd/drbd_nl.c 		mask.pdsk = D_MASK;
pdsk              526 drivers/block/drbd/drbd_nl.c 		val.pdsk = D_INCONSISTENT;
pdsk              530 drivers/block/drbd/drbd_nl.c 		mask.pdsk = D_MASK;
pdsk              531 drivers/block/drbd/drbd_nl.c 		val.pdsk = D_OUTDATED;
pdsk              537 drivers/block/drbd/drbd_nl.c 			mask.pdsk = D_MASK;
pdsk              538 drivers/block/drbd/drbd_nl.c 			val.pdsk = D_OUTDATED;
pdsk              557 drivers/block/drbd/drbd_nl.c 		mask.pdsk = D_MASK;
pdsk              558 drivers/block/drbd/drbd_nl.c 		val.pdsk = D_OUTDATED;
pdsk              648 drivers/block/drbd/drbd_nl.c 		if (rv == SS_CW_FAILED_BY_PEER && mask.pdsk != 0) {
pdsk              649 drivers/block/drbd/drbd_nl.c 			val.pdsk = 0;
pdsk              650 drivers/block/drbd/drbd_nl.c 			mask.pdsk = 0;
pdsk              664 drivers/block/drbd/drbd_nl.c 		    device->state.disk == D_CONSISTENT && mask.pdsk == 0) {
pdsk              665 drivers/block/drbd/drbd_nl.c 			D_ASSERT(device, device->state.pdsk == D_UNKNOWN);
pdsk              676 drivers/block/drbd/drbd_nl.c 		if (rv == SS_PRIMARY_NOP && mask.pdsk == 0) {
pdsk              679 drivers/block/drbd/drbd_nl.c 				mask.pdsk = D_MASK;
pdsk              680 drivers/block/drbd/drbd_nl.c 				val.pdsk  = D_OUTDATED;
pdsk              733 drivers/block/drbd/drbd_nl.c 			       device->state.pdsk <= D_FAILED)
pdsk             1989 drivers/block/drbd/drbd_nl.c 	if (device->state.pdsk != D_UP_TO_DATE && device->ed_uuid &&
pdsk             2135 drivers/block/drbd/drbd_nl.c 		ns.pdsk = D_OUTDATED;
pdsk             2139 drivers/block/drbd/drbd_nl.c 	    (ns.pdsk == D_OUTDATED || rcu_dereference(device->ldev->disk_conf)->fencing == FP_DONT_CARE))
pdsk             2562 drivers/block/drbd/drbd_nl.c 	info->peer_disk_state = device->state.pdsk;
pdsk             2733 drivers/block/drbd/drbd_nl.c 		rv = conn_request_state(connection, NS2(conn, C_DISCONNECTING, pdsk, D_OUTDATED), 0);
pdsk             3123 drivers/block/drbd/drbd_nl.c 		retcode = drbd_request_state(device, NS(pdsk, D_INCONSISTENT));
pdsk             4120 drivers/block/drbd/drbd_nl.c 		adm_ctx.device->state.pdsk == D_OUTDATED ? UT_PEER_OUTDATED :
pdsk             4240 drivers/block/drbd/drbd_nl.c 			_drbd_set_state(_NS2(device, disk, D_UP_TO_DATE, pdsk, D_UP_TO_DATE),
pdsk              280 drivers/block/drbd/drbd_proc.c 			   drbd_disk_str(state.pdsk),
pdsk             2724 drivers/block/drbd/drbd_receiver.c 	if (device->state.pdsk < D_INCONSISTENT) {
pdsk             4150 drivers/block/drbd/drbd_receiver.c 		    (device->state.conn < C_CONNECTED || device->state.pdsk == D_DISKLESS)) {
pdsk             4262 drivers/block/drbd/drbd_receiver.c 			if (device->state.pdsk >= D_INCONSISTENT &&
pdsk             4301 drivers/block/drbd/drbd_receiver.c 	if ((device->state.conn < C_CONNECTED || device->state.pdsk == D_DISKLESS) &&
pdsk             4324 drivers/block/drbd/drbd_receiver.c 			_drbd_set_state(_NS2(device, disk, D_UP_TO_DATE, pdsk, D_UP_TO_DATE),
pdsk             4376 drivers/block/drbd/drbd_receiver.c 	ms.pdsk = ps.disk;
pdsk             4377 drivers/block/drbd/drbd_receiver.c 	ms.disk = ps.pdsk;
pdsk             4480 drivers/block/drbd/drbd_receiver.c 	if ((os.pdsk == D_INCONSISTENT || os.pdsk == D_CONSISTENT) &&
pdsk             4517 drivers/block/drbd/drbd_receiver.c 	if (os.pdsk == D_UP_TO_DATE && real_peer_disk == D_INCONSISTENT &&
pdsk             4593 drivers/block/drbd/drbd_receiver.c 	ns.pdsk = real_peer_disk;
pdsk             4598 drivers/block/drbd/drbd_receiver.c 	if (ns.pdsk == D_CONSISTENT && drbd_suspended(device) && ns.conn == C_CONNECTED && os.conn < C_CONNECTED &&
pdsk             1061 drivers/block/drbd/drbd_req.c 	if (device->state.pdsk != D_UP_TO_DATE)
pdsk             1091 drivers/block/drbd/drbd_req.c 	return s.pdsk == D_UP_TO_DATE ||
pdsk             1092 drivers/block/drbd/drbd_req.c 		(s.pdsk >= D_INCONSISTENT &&
pdsk             1268 drivers/block/drbd/drbd_req.c 	return s.disk == D_UP_TO_DATE || s.pdsk == D_UP_TO_DATE;
pdsk              137 drivers/block/drbd/drbd_state.c 				device->state.pdsk;
pdsk              199 drivers/block/drbd/drbd_state.c 		peer_device_state_change->disk_state[NEW] = state.pdsk;
pdsk              408 drivers/block/drbd/drbd_state.c 		disk_state = max_t(enum drbd_disk_state, disk_state, device->state.pdsk);
pdsk              723 drivers/block/drbd/drbd_state.c 	    drbd_disk_str(ns.pdsk),
pdsk              766 drivers/block/drbd/drbd_state.c 	if (ns.pdsk != os.pdsk && flags & CS_DC_PDSK)
pdsk              768 drivers/block/drbd/drbd_state.c 			       drbd_disk_str(os.pdsk),
pdsk              769 drivers/block/drbd/drbd_state.c 			       drbd_disk_str(ns.pdsk));
pdsk              857 drivers/block/drbd/drbd_state.c 		 ns.role == R_PRIMARY && ns.conn < C_CONNECTED && ns.pdsk >= D_UNKNOWN)
pdsk              860 drivers/block/drbd/drbd_state.c 	else if (ns.role == R_PRIMARY && ns.disk <= D_INCONSISTENT && ns.pdsk <= D_INCONSISTENT)
pdsk              866 drivers/block/drbd/drbd_state.c 	else if (ns.conn > C_CONNECTED && ns.pdsk < D_INCONSISTENT)
pdsk              869 drivers/block/drbd/drbd_state.c 	else if (ns.conn > C_CONNECTED && ns.disk < D_UP_TO_DATE && ns.pdsk < D_UP_TO_DATE)
pdsk              887 drivers/block/drbd/drbd_state.c 	else if (ns.role == R_PRIMARY && ns.disk < D_UP_TO_DATE && ns.pdsk < D_UP_TO_DATE)
pdsk              891 drivers/block/drbd/drbd_state.c                  ns.pdsk == D_UNKNOWN)
pdsk              894 drivers/block/drbd/drbd_state.c 	else if (ns.conn >= C_CONNECTED && ns.pdsk == D_UNKNOWN)
pdsk              946 drivers/block/drbd/drbd_state.c 		&& ns.pdsk == D_UP_TO_DATE
pdsk              966 drivers/block/drbd/drbd_state.c 	if (ns.conn == C_DISCONNECTING && ns.pdsk == D_OUTDATED &&
pdsk              967 drivers/block/drbd/drbd_state.c 	    os.conn < C_CONNECTED && os.pdsk > D_OUTDATED)
pdsk             1073 drivers/block/drbd/drbd_state.c 		if (ns.pdsk > D_UNKNOWN || ns.pdsk < D_INCONSISTENT)
pdsk             1074 drivers/block/drbd/drbd_state.c 			ns.pdsk = D_UNKNOWN;
pdsk             1083 drivers/block/drbd/drbd_state.c 	if (ns.conn > C_CONNECTED && (ns.disk <= D_FAILED || ns.pdsk <= D_FAILED)) {
pdsk             1095 drivers/block/drbd/drbd_state.c 			ns.pdsk = device->new_state_tmp.pdsk;
pdsk             1100 drivers/block/drbd/drbd_state.c 			ns.pdsk = D_UNKNOWN;
pdsk             1109 drivers/block/drbd/drbd_state.c 		if (ns.pdsk == D_CONSISTENT || ns.pdsk == D_OUTDATED)
pdsk             1110 drivers/block/drbd/drbd_state.c 			ns.pdsk = D_UP_TO_DATE;
pdsk             1184 drivers/block/drbd/drbd_state.c 	if (ns.pdsk > pdsk_max)
pdsk             1185 drivers/block/drbd/drbd_state.c 		ns.pdsk = pdsk_max;
pdsk             1187 drivers/block/drbd/drbd_state.c 	if (ns.pdsk < pdsk_min) {
pdsk             1190 drivers/block/drbd/drbd_state.c 		ns.pdsk = pdsk_min;
pdsk             1194 drivers/block/drbd/drbd_state.c 	    (ns.role == R_PRIMARY && ns.conn < C_CONNECTED && ns.pdsk > D_OUTDATED) &&
pdsk             1195 drivers/block/drbd/drbd_state.c 	    !(os.role == R_PRIMARY && os.conn < C_CONNECTED && os.pdsk > D_OUTDATED))
pdsk             1199 drivers/block/drbd/drbd_state.c 	    (ns.role == R_PRIMARY && ns.disk < D_UP_TO_DATE && ns.pdsk < D_UP_TO_DATE) &&
pdsk             1200 drivers/block/drbd/drbd_state.c 	    !(os.role == R_PRIMARY && os.disk < D_UP_TO_DATE && os.pdsk < D_UP_TO_DATE))
pdsk             1419 drivers/block/drbd/drbd_state.c 		    (device->state.pdsk < D_INCONSISTENT && device->state.peer == R_PRIMARY))
pdsk             1427 drivers/block/drbd/drbd_state.c 		if (device->state.pdsk <= D_OUTDATED && device->state.pdsk >= D_INCONSISTENT)
pdsk             1439 drivers/block/drbd/drbd_state.c 	if (os.disk == D_INCONSISTENT && os.pdsk == D_INCONSISTENT &&
pdsk             1715 drivers/block/drbd/drbd_state.c 	if ((os.disk != D_UP_TO_DATE || os.pdsk != D_UP_TO_DATE)
pdsk             1716 drivers/block/drbd/drbd_state.c 	&&  (ns.disk == D_UP_TO_DATE && ns.pdsk == D_UP_TO_DATE)) {
pdsk             1725 drivers/block/drbd/drbd_state.c 	if (!(os.role == R_PRIMARY && os.disk < D_UP_TO_DATE && os.pdsk < D_UP_TO_DATE) &&
pdsk             1726 drivers/block/drbd/drbd_state.c 	    (ns.role == R_PRIMARY && ns.disk < D_UP_TO_DATE && ns.pdsk < D_UP_TO_DATE))
pdsk             1792 drivers/block/drbd/drbd_state.c 	if (os.pdsk == D_DISKLESS &&
pdsk             1793 drivers/block/drbd/drbd_state.c 	    ns.pdsk > D_DISKLESS && ns.pdsk != D_UNKNOWN) {      /* attach on the peer */
pdsk             1814 drivers/block/drbd/drbd_state.c 	if (lost_contact_to_peer_data(os.pdsk, ns.pdsk)) {
pdsk             1829 drivers/block/drbd/drbd_state.c 	if (ns.pdsk < D_INCONSISTENT && get_ldev(device)) {
pdsk             1975 drivers/block/drbd/drbd_state.c 	if (ns.disk > D_NEGOTIATING && ns.pdsk > D_NEGOTIATING &&
pdsk             2079 drivers/block/drbd/drbd_state.c 		if (ns_max.pdsk <= D_OUTDATED) {
pdsk             2114 drivers/block/drbd/drbd_state.c 		  .pdsk = D_UNKNOWN,
pdsk             2140 drivers/block/drbd/drbd_state.c 		if (cs.pdsk != os.pdsk)
pdsk             2203 drivers/block/drbd/drbd_state.c 		  .pdsk = D_MASK
pdsk             2237 drivers/block/drbd/drbd_state.c 		ns_max.pdsk = max_t(enum drbd_disk_state, ns.pdsk, ns_max.pdsk);
pdsk             2243 drivers/block/drbd/drbd_state.c 		ns_min.pdsk = min_t(enum drbd_disk_state, ns.pdsk, ns_min.pdsk);
pdsk             2253 drivers/block/drbd/drbd_state.c 				.pdsk = D_UNKNOWN
pdsk               91 drivers/block/drbd/drbd_state.h 		unsigned pdsk:4 ;   /* 8/16	 from D_DISKLESS to D_UP_TO_DATE */
pdsk              103 drivers/block/drbd/drbd_state.h 		unsigned pdsk:4 ;   /* 8/16	 from D_DISKLESS to D_UP_TO_DATE */
pdsk              951 drivers/block/drbd/drbd_worker.c 			ns.pdsk = D_UP_TO_DATE;
pdsk              954 drivers/block/drbd/drbd_worker.c 			ns.pdsk = D_INCONSISTENT;
pdsk              958 drivers/block/drbd/drbd_worker.c 		ns.pdsk = D_UP_TO_DATE;
pdsk             1006 drivers/block/drbd/drbd_worker.c 				pdsk_state = min_t(enum drbd_disk_state, pdsk_state, device->state.pdsk);
pdsk             1135 drivers/block/drbd/drbd_worker.c 		if (likely(device->state.pdsk >= D_INCONSISTENT)) {
pdsk             1811 drivers/block/drbd/drbd_worker.c 		ns.pdsk = D_INCONSISTENT;
pdsk              260 include/linux/drbd.h 		unsigned pdsk:4 ;   /* 8/16	 from D_DISKLESS to D_UP_TO_DATE */
pdsk              276 include/linux/drbd.h 		unsigned pdsk:4 ;   /* 8/16	 from D_DISKLESS to D_UP_TO_DATE */